Start shooting.
Highlight
On and press _) (to return to the
shooting
menu without
starting the interval
timer, highlight
Off and press _)). The first
series of shots will be taken at the specified
starting time, or after about 3 s if Now was
selected for Choose start time in Step 2. Shooting will continue
at the selected
interval until all shots have been taken. Note that because shutter speed and
the time needed to record the image to the memory card may vary from shot to
shot, the interval between
a shot being recorded and the start of the next shot
may vary. If shooting
can not proceed at current settings (for example, if a
shutter speed of bL. L ,'--. i s currently
selected in manual exposure mode or the
start time is in less than a minute), a warning
will be displayed in the monitor.
